hi!
i just started, and still playing around with randome number generators.
well, what i've been trying to do is use the --varyseed command line
parameter, but to no avail.
the only calls to random.h i use are :
[uniformIntRand getIntegerWithMin: X withMax: Y]; and
[uniformDblRand getDoubleWithMin: X.x withMax: Y.y];
and it appears that for these, I don't need to create my own generator.
that's true, right?
am i missing something here? the return results just don't change at all.
any kind of help is appreciated.
